PROPEL Coaching

This core PROPEL program helps life sciences entrepreneurs refine their business strategies through one-on-one and group coaching led by accomplished business professionals and serial life sciences entrepreneurs.

The culmination of this coaching is at a formal panel presentation, when the entrepreneur presents his or her refined business model and financial strategy to an interdisciplinary group of experts who provide critiques and feedback in many areas, such as funding strategies, business development, marketing, finance, investment, and law. Coaching and panel sessions may result in strategies for improving the technology, product, business opportunity, market, management, intellectual property, or financing.

PROPEL Coaches

PROPEL Coaches are successful life sciences entrepreneurs and business professionals. Their accomplishments may include leading companies through venture financing, bringing companies public, growing companies to the point where they are acquired, bringing products to market, or progressing through the final stages of FDA approval.

Panel Presentation

The participant should be prepared to pitch business to a group of six to twelve interdisciplinary industry experts. The presentation should be no longer than 15 to 20 minutes, with ample time for a Q&A session. The presentation should incorporate key sound bites with a maximum of 12-14 slides.
